compounds, including additive effects and synergistic along with antagonistic interactions [9]. Additive effects amongst compounds are a pure summation of the person compounds’ effects. Antagonistic interactions end in a combinatory effect decreased in comparison to the sum of person effects. This is commonly thought of negative from the context of therapeutic effect but can be effective In the event the dampened antagonized effect reduces undesirable adverse effects. Synergistic interactions are the result of two or more compounds working in concert to cause a potentiated effect increased than the sum in their personal effects [12].
Elevated endocannabinoid link signaling throughout the central nervous system promotes sleep-inducing effects. Intercerebroventricular administration of anandamide in rats has long been proven to reduce wakefulness and increase sluggish-wave sleep and REM snooze.[75] Administration of anandamide to the basal forebrain of rats has also been proven to raise levels of adenosine, which performs a job in marketing slumber and suppressing arousal.
